I'll second Daron's comments on racers dropping in and throwing down. Some
of the GMVS kids are very capable tricksters. I've seen them when they get
set loose every once in a while; flips, twists, spins, fakie, you name it.
Top level racers spend so much time on skis and are such body-aware
athletes that this stuff is just natural.

I suspect that a downhill course might be accessible to great free skier,
but it is also a much more strength-based discipline than riding rails or
ripping a long powder line.

I hope Tanner shows up, holds his own and learns some respect for his
racing peers.
